Natascha Kampusch biopic moving forward without Bernd Eichinger

Movie by

The controversial biopic about Natascha Kampusch is moving forward without Bernd Eichinger producing. The film tells the story of the Austrian girl kidnapped and held for 8 years in a basement cell. Eichinger was working on the screenplay for the film when he passed away unexpectedly in January. He was responsible for producing such films as the Oscar-nominated Downfall as well as the Resident Evil and Fantastic Four franchises.

Constantin Films is producing the film and have begun searching for directors and are finishing the script. Eichinger worked on the initial drafts of the script with ournalist Peter Reichard, who spent months interviewing Kampusch for a German TV documentary. Production head Martin Moskowicz believes a director will be attached to the film by June/July, with filming expected to begin next year.
